Conscious vs. Self-Conscious Mind: Knowing the Difference
The conscious mind is our awareness in the present — our thoughts, what we see, hear, and sense. In contrast, the self-conscious mind includes aspects of our awareness that are not in focus but can influence thoughts and behaviors, such as deep beliefs about ourselves and the world. It’s the part of you that churns underneath, driving feelings and actions in ways the conscious mind might not understand.
